首先,大數據領域有很多崗位場景都離不開編程語言,比如大數據開發、大數據分析、大數據運維等崗位都需要從業者掌握一定的編程語言知識,所以學習大數據也自然離不開學習編程語言。
目前在大數據領域比較常見的編程語言包括Java、Python、Scala、R、Go等語言,具體選擇哪種編程語言與所處崗位和技術團隊的技術選型有比較直接的關係,比如目前在Hadoop系列平台下,Java語言用的要稍微多一些,而且由於Java語言的技術生態體系比較健全,很多開發團隊也比較願意採用Java語言。

目前在Spark的技術體系下,採用Scala和Python的應用要稍微多一些,而從事一些具體業務開發的場景下,R語言也有很多人在採用,包括Go語言未來也會有較多的應用場景。對於初學者來說,如果未來要從事開發崗位,那麼可以重點關注一下Java語言,而從事大數據分析崗位,可以重點關注一下Python語言。

Java語言和Python語言都是當前比較常見的全場景編程語言,學習這兩門編程語言,也更為穩妥一些。從語言的前期學習難度上來看,Python語言要稍微簡單一些,在沒有專業人士指導的情況下(自學),學習Python語言要更適合一些。

在學習編程語言的過程中,除了要重視編程語言自身的語法,還需要重視編程語言與大數據平台相結合,尤其要重視具體的開發案例。從大數據未來的應用前景來看,在工業互聯網時代,基於大數據平台來進行行業創新將是一個大的發展趨勢,所以一定要重視大數據平台相關知識的學習,而且應該在學習編程語言的同時,就開始接觸大數據平台。
原創文章,作者:投稿專員,如若轉載,請註明出處:https://www.506064.com/zh-hk/n/208990.html